Game Introduction
FNF Rhythm Crossover Mod is a music-based game that combines the rhythm mechanics of a popular indie game with characters from the Fireboy and Watergirl series. In this mod, players take on the role of Boyfriend as he faces off against the iconic temple duo in a musical challenge. The core objective is to match on-screen arrow prompts with precise keystrokes to the beat of each song. This mod offers a unique crossover experience that blends fast-paced rhythm gameplay with the familiar setting of the Fireboy and Watergirl games, creating a fresh challenge for fans of both franchises. How to Play
To play, watch for arrow symbols that appear above Boyfriend's head. When you see matching arrows, press the corresponding arrow keys on your keyboard quickly and accurately. The goal is to continue pressing the correct keys in time with the music until the end of each song. Missing too many notes in a row will cause you to lose and restart the song. The game typically includes a Story Mode, where you progress through a set of songs in order, and a Free Play mode, which lets you choose any unlocked song to practice or play for fun.
Game Features
This mod features two weeks of songs: Week 1 includes tracks like Temple, Crystal, and Friv, while Week 2 offers Flash Games and Last Gem. Tips for Success
Practice regularly to improve your timing and accuracy. Start with easier songs or Free Play mode to get comfortable with the arrow patterns before tackling harder tracks. Pay close attention to the beat of the music, as it helps you anticipate when arrows will appear. Try to stay relaxed and avoid tensing up, as this can lead to missed notes. If you find a section difficult, consider slowing down the game speed in settings if available, or focus on one hand at a time to build muscle memory.
